How important is luck and how I could minimize its impact on my results. Still, I tend to rely on my own skills rather than luck.


In the long run in cash games youll have good lucky streaks and bad. Where luck really plays a part imo is in the MTTs and especially turbos.
There are players that conssistently cash in mtts but to make a final table in a field of 1000 will require some luck.
Im not discounting skill in tourney play, im just saying the best skilled player doesnt always win.
